Output 3c08c320b071fab56da746c403f9c24bf36b65792eeda75d7928656fe2529617:0

value
4722956
script pubkey
OP_0 OP_PUSHBYTES_20 90352da291b7b48ec12827d0b06dbc2405d83ba4
address
bc1qjq6jmg53k76gasfgylgtqmduyszasway07thue
transaction
3c08c320b071fab56da746c403f9c24bf36b65792eeda75d7928656fe2529617
spent
true